The White House is expressing confidence that the chair of the House Intelligence Committee should continue his investigation into the Russian meddling in American politics.
Republican Representative Devin Nunes has been accused of providing cover for the White House by cancelling a hearing with acting U.S. Attorney General Sally Yates and by failing to share information with the Democrats on briefings he claimed he had at the White House.
Spokesman Sean Spicer says the work should continue:
